Taking it to the limit: KCHS wins second title in three years
By Bill Brewer Photography by Dr. Kelly Kearse Cookeville – Knoxville Catholic High School won its second state football championship in three years Nov. 30, 2017, with a 45-28 victory over Beech High School at Tennessee Tech’s Tucker Stadium. Preparations underway for Cathedral of the Most Sacred Heart of Jesus dedication Mass
A Mass of dedication for the new Cathedral of the Most Sacred Heart of Jesus will be celebrated on Saturday, March 3, 2018, at noon. Prelates from around the country and the world will join Bishop Richard F. Stika and Cardinal Justin Rigali in celebrating the historic dedication Mass. Among …
